Getting back to the decision of which legal entity to choose, let's take each one separately. The most frequent form of legal entity is this business. There are two basic forms, C Corp and S Corp. A C Corp pays tax by its profit for all seasons and then any dividends paid to shareholders likewise taxed. Hence the term double-taxation. An S Corp however works differently. The S Corp pays no tax on profits. The net profit flows high on the shareholders who then pay tax on cash. The big difference discover that the 15.3% self-employment tax doesn't apply. So, by forming an S Corporation, company saves $3,060 for the year on a fortune of $20,000. The income tax still applies, but For those of you someone would choose pay $1,099 than $4,159. That is a huge savings.
